Ercan İnci
About
Ercan İnci has authored 88 papers that have received a total of 1.2k indexed citations.
This includes 45 papers in Radiology, Nuclear Medicine and Imaging, 20 papers in Surgery and 18 papers in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ine. The topics of these papers are MRI in cancer diagnosis (21 papers), Forensic Anthropology and Bioarchaeology Studies (15 papers) and Autopsy Techniques and Outcomes (13 papers). Ercan İnci is often cited by papers focused on MRI in cancer diagnosis (21 papers), Forensic Anthropology and Bioarchaeology Studies (15 papers) and Autopsy Techniques and Outcomes (13 papers) and collaborates with scholars based in Türkiye, United Kingdom and United States. Ercan İnci's co-authors include Elif Hocaoğlu, İsmail Özgür Can, Oğuzhan Ekizoğlu, Tan Cimilli and İbrahim Sayın and has published in prestigious journals such as Medicine, European Radiology and The Prostate.
